Costco sues Trump administration to pause tariffs, refund payments

Costco has filed a lawsuit against the Trump administration seeking to halt tariff payments and obtain refunds, arguing that the president does not have the legal authority to impose such tariffs without congressional approval. This lawsuit adds to a growing trend among companies challenging the legality of these tariffs, particularly as Costco's revenue is significantly reliant on imported goods from countries like China, Canada, and Mexico.

Key Highlights

  • Costco claims President Trump lacks authority to impose tariffs without Congress.
  • The company is seeking refunds for tariff payments already made.
  • About one-third of Costco's U. S. sales come from imported goods.
  • Costco's lawsuit reflects a broader industry challenge against tariffs.
  • Looming customs deadlines could impact Costco's ability to reclaim tariff payments if the Supreme Court rules against the tariffs.
